Definitions of: stone

Definition: Concreted earthy or mineral matter; also, any particular mass of such matter; as, a house built of stone; the boy threw a stone; pebbles are rounded stones.

Definition: A precious stone; a gem.

Definition: Something made of stone. Specifically: -

Definition: The glass of a mirror; a mirror.

Definition: A monument to the dead; a gravestone.

Definition: A calculous concretion, especially one in the kidneys or bladder; the disease arising from a calculus.

Definition: One of the testes; a testicle.

Definition: The hard endocarp of drupes; as, the stone of a cherry or peach. See Illust. of Endocarp.

Definition: A weight which legally is fourteen pounds, but in practice varies with the article weighed.

Definition: Fig.: Symbol of hardness and insensibility; torpidness; insensibility; as, a heart of stone.

Definition: A stand or table with a smooth, flat top of stone, commonly marble, on which to arrange the pages of a book, newspaper, etc., before printing; -- called also imposing stone.
